Short-lived climate pollutants (SLCP) are powerful climate forcers that have relatively short atmospheric lifetimes. These pollutants include the greenhouse gases methane and hydrofluorocarbons, and anthropogenic black carbon. Because SLCP impacts are especially strong over the short term, acting now to reduce their emissions can have an immediate beneficial impact on climate change and public health.

Information Solicitation to Inform Implementation of the Dairy and Livestock Provisions of Senate Bill 1383
The California Air Resources Board (CARB) is soliciting feedback to inform our work to implement the dairy and livestock provisions of Senate Bill 1383 (Lara, Chapter 395, Statutes of 2016) and respond to Board direction in Resolution 24-14.
